Historical Background of the Mother of Perpetual Help

The Mother of Perpetual Help icon originated in the 15th century, created in the Byzantine style. Rediscovered in 1865, it was entrusted to the Redemptorists, spreading devotion worldwide.

Origin of the Icon

The Mother of Perpetual Help icon is a 15th-century Byzantine image depicting the Virgin Mary holding the Christ Child, with the Archangels Michael and Gabriel on either side. Its origins remain shrouded in mystery, but it is believed to have been created by an unknown artist on the island of Crete. Rediscovered in 1865, the icon was entrusted to the Redemptorist Order, who promoted its veneration worldwide. The image reflects Mary’s role as a protective and nurturing mother, embodying divine mercy and intercession for humanity.

Spread of Devotion

The devotion to Our Mother of Perpetual Help spread rapidly worldwide, particularly through the efforts of the Redemptorist Order. The icon, enshrined in Rome, became a focal point for global veneration. Annual novenas in churches like St. Columba’s Long Tower in Belfast and the Shrine in Manila attract thousands. The novena prayer booklet, widely distributed, has facilitated personal and communal devotion. This widespread reverence underscores Mary’s enduring role as a source of comfort and intercession, bridging cultural and geographical divides for centuries.

The Novena Prayer

The Novena Prayer is a heartfelt plea to Mary, seeking her intercession. It begins with “Dear Mother of Perpetual Help,” acknowledging her as the kindest of mothers. The prayer reflects on Mary’s role, as given by Jesus on the cross, and asks for her aid in times of need. It measures her assistance by the depth of one’s necessity, emphasizing trust in her maternal care. The prayer also includes a request for a heart like Mary’s and Jesus’, fostering humility and meekness. It concludes with a call for divine blessings and intercession, reinforcing Mary’s enduring role as a source of hope and protection.

Immaculate Mother Hymn

The “Immaculate Mother” hymn is a heartfelt devotion to Mary, seeking her intercession. It begins with, “Immaculate Mother, to you do we plead,” reflecting trust in her maternal care. The hymn emphasizes Mary’s role as a refuge and hope, asking God for help in times of need. Repeating “Ave, Ave, Ave Maria” underscores devotion and reverence. This hymn is often sung during the novena, fostering a deep spiritual connection and expressing reliance on Mary’s perpetual assistance and grace. Its melody and lyrics resonate with those praying, strengthening their faith and hope in her intercession.

How to Participate in the Novena

Participate by attending Perpetual Novena devotions for nine consecutive Wednesdays or using a Novena prayer booklet. Pray daily, reflecting on Mary’s intercession and maternal care.

Attending the Perpetual Novena Devotions

Attending the Perpetual Novena Devotions involves a commitment to participate in nine consecutive Wednesdays of prayer and reflection. These devotions are held in churches worldwide, particularly at shrines dedicated to Our Mother of Perpetual Help. The novena typically includes hymns, prayers, and readings that focus on Mary’s role as a loving mother and intercessor. By attending, devotees seek to deepen their spiritual connection and ask for Mary’s protection and guidance in their lives. This tradition fosters a sense of community and strengthens faith through collective worship and reflection.
